CRUDE MIXTURE FOR PRODUCING CLINKER, THE SUBSEQUENT PRODUCTION OF PORTLAND-TYPE CEMENT, AND CONCRETE RESISTANT TO A DIRECT CHEMICAL ACID ATTACK.

The invention relates to a method for producing a crude mixture for the production of clinker consisting of calcium hydroxide, argillaceous components and ferrous components, that is sulphur-free and has a potassium oxide content based on potassium components of between 5% and 14%, corroborated by perception of the X-ray diffraction and fluorescence analysis. The use of the crude mixture according to the present invention enables the production of clinker that, when ground with additions of potassium feldspar and supplementary cement materials, produces a Portland-type cement resistant to a direct chemical acid attack. Any material can be used for the production thereof, as long as the potassium oxide content based on components such as potassium feldspar is between 5% and 14%, determined by the perception of the X-ray diffraction and fluorescence analysis. The invention also relates to a Portland-type cement that, in turn, produces a concrete made from aggregates resistant to a direc t chemical acid attack, enabling the corrosive effects of the direct chemical acid attack to be tolerated.
